Verdeca IGT Puglia

Type: IGT Puglia
Colour: White, with light green reflections
Bouquet: Noticeable bouquet of flowers and fruity nuances of exotic fruit and apricot
Taste: Fresh, smooth, complex, sapid, aromatic persistent
Alcohol: 12,5%
Served at: 8°-10°C
Best with: Aperitif, fresh cheese, fish, chicken

Grapevine: Verdeca
Provenance: Gioia del Colle (BA) Puglia
Soil: calcareous, clayey, rich in minerals and fossils.
Altitude: about 400 metres above sea level.
Growing method: on trellises with vine planting ranging from 4000 to 5000 per hectare, more than 15 years of age and an output of 1-2 Kg per vine plant.
Climate: mild winters, dry and fairly rainy springs, hot summers with high thermic excursions.
Grape-harvest: by hand in little boxes early in the morning, at the best phenolic ripening, in second half of August-first half of September.
Wine-making: pressed and picked from the bunch, grapes are cooled at 6°-8° C for 18-24 hours to allow natural clarification. Then decantation and natural fermentation of must with selected native yeasts.
The low temperature starts the slow fermentation in steel tanks for about 20 days at 13°-15° C.
Ripening period: in steel tanks for 2-3 months and in bottle for about 2 months.
Bottling: filtering the wine with no stabilization. Bottled in 75cl. dark green cone-shaped Bordeaux bottles, 6 bottles per box, natural cork.
